Output 65c25af63788c13d911780428a25fb09c61695d7c77590dbea31fcf4deb84720:669

value
1138
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 86b0c95c033d9738c881e2d7a8019816cb781c117de468ed5400f2a3ad473e5a
address
bc1ps6cvjhqr8ktn3jyputt6sqvczm9hs8q30hjx3m25qre28t288edq6zw9gd
transaction
65c25af63788c13d911780428a25fb09c61695d7c77590dbea31fcf4deb84720
confirmations
104270
spent
true